Zipline designs, builds, and operates autonomous delivery networks using two drone platforms: P1 fixed-wing drones for long-range, centralized deliveries with parachute drops, and P2 hover-drones for precise home deliveries. It provides end-to-end service, from drones and hubs to software and logistics, under government and enterprise contracts, earning revenue per delivery or per distribution center. The system enables zero-emission, instant logistics for medical supplies and consumer goods across multiple countries, with partners like Walmart and GNC. The goal is fast, reliable, scalable delivery that expands access to essential items, especially healthcare, through a fully integrated global network.

Zipline raises $600M at $7.6B valuation, surpasses 2M deliveries and expands to Houston and Phoenix

Zipline, an American robotics company operating the world's largest autonomous delivery system, has raised over $600 million and is now valued at $7.6 billion. The company has surpassed two million commercial deliveries and will expand to Houston and Phoenix in early 2026, with additional metros following later in the year. Zipline's US deliveries have grown approximately 15% week-over-week for seven months. The service delivers food, retail and healthcare products in as little as 10 minutes, with a median flight time of three minutes. New sites now reach 100 deliveries per day in just two days, compared to 10 weeks for the company's first Dallas location. The company exceeded its Q3 daily delivery volume target by 30% and reached its Q4 target six weeks early.

Zipline Receives $150M for HIV Care

The Elton John AIDS Foundation (EJAF) announced a $150 million funding initiative from the U.S. State Department to expand Zipline's drone delivery network for HIV care in Africa. This will increase outreach from 5,000 to 15,000 health facilities, benefiting 100 million people. The initiative has already delivered 86,000 antiretroviral treatments and empowered 38,600 adolescents to get tested. The program aims to eliminate HIV transmission in Africa through innovative healthcare delivery.
